MV Agusta Rivale 800 Selected Most Beautiful Bike at 2012 EICMA Show

Mon, 19 Nov 2012

The 2013 MV Agusta Rivale 800 has been voted the most beautiful motorcycle of the 2012 EICMA Show in a poll of over 15,000 visitors to the show in Milan, Italy. The Rivale captured 35.5% of the votes to win the honor, well ahead of the new Ducati Hypermotard SP which finished second in the voting at 22.9%. The two new Italian models are direct competitors in the middleweight motard segment, with the now-liquid-cooled 821cc Hypermotard SP facing off against the three-cylinder Rivale 800.

2014 MV Agusta Turismo Veloce 800 Sport-Tourer Announced for EICMA

Fri, 18 Oct 2013

MV Agusta announced it would unveil a new sport-touring model at the 2013 EICMA show in Milan. No official details were provided, only the name, the MV Agusta Turismo Veloce 800, though that itself gives us a good idea of what to expect. “Turismo Veloce” translates loosely to “fast touring”, hence the assumption it will be a sport-touring model.
